8 practical steps to make your home safe

One of the biggest impediments to the adoption of security solutions in India has been a reactive attitude towards adopting solutions to safeguard one’s valuables and loved ones. Society is getting more tech-rich and empowered, and yet we remain as vulnerable to crime as before, says Mehernosh Pithawalla of Godrej Security Solutions. #IAmSecureAccording to NCRB data, in India, everyday 312 burglary, 99 robbery, 1281 theft, and 94 rape cases are recorded. Every hour, four women in India become the victim of rape; which makes it approximately 94 rapes in a day. These are only figures which get recorded at the police stations.There has also been a considerable rise in the number of housebreaks, burglaries and for those travelling out of the city or working late, the issue of home security can become a nagging thought at the back of the mind. Women, children and senior citizens are the victims of such gruesome incidents. Even in the recently released Safe City Index 2017 report by The Economist Intelligence, both the Indian cities, Delhi and Mumbai, are in the bottom ten in the infrastructure security category.Market maturityNo doubt that the security marketplace has, in fact, evolved rapidly, but all these incidents call for immediate attention. Even one generation ago, peepholes were the only way in which a homeowner or resident could monitor the movement of a stranger standing outside her/his main door.
